[0008] The embodiment is described in detail in conjunction with the above accompanying drawings. The technical solution is composed of wallboards, buckle beams and roof panels. The wallboards are as follows figure 1 As shown, the wall panel is composed of an inner panel 2 and an outer panel 1. The inner and outer wall panels can be made of composite panels. The middle of the inner and outer panels is filled with an insulating layer core material 3, and grooves are provided on the end faces of the insulating layer. 4. A matching insert 5 is placed in the groove, and the gap between the insert and the insulation layer is filled with inorganic composite thermal insulation material to condense and solidify, and the insert 5 is disconnected to form a broken bridge. Heat transfer between the sides of the inner and outer panels.

Abstract

The invention discloses a broken-bridge structure for connecting a roofing board with a wallboard. The wallboard is formed by an inner face board and an outer face board, the inner face board and the outer face board can be made of composite boards, the position between the inner face board and the outer face board is filled with a heat preservation layer, a groove is formed in the end face of the heat preservation layer, a matched embedding part is arranged in the groove to enable the groove to be broken to form a broken bridge, a U-shaped groove is formed inside a buckling beam, a composite block is placed in a cavity of the U-shaped groove, the groove in the end face of the heat preservation layer is filled with the composite block, the lateral wing side on the buckling beam is tightly attached to the lateral side of the groove, and the section from the position adjacent to the composite block to the other lateral wing side is provided with a cavity which is right clamped at the top end of the heat preservation layer and the upper face of the outer face board in a connected mode through fasteners. Due to the fact that heat preservation sealing measures are taken two times, the good broken bridge effect and the good windproof, dustproof and soundproof sealing effect can be achieved, the roofing board is connected with the wallboard through special connecting sectional materials, and the wind resistant capacity of a roof is greatly improved.

Description

Technical field: [0001] The invention relates to a broken bridge structure in which roof panels and wall panels are connected, and is especially suitable for use in integrated buildings. Background technique: [0002] With the development of the construction industry in modern society, more and more new integrated buildings have appeared in daily life and have been accepted by the public. However, due to the technical defects of existing integrated buildings, such as: the vertical wall and roof The joints are connected by simple connecting components, resulting in poor performance of cold and heat loss, sealing and sound insulation, especially in prefabricated integrated multi-story houses, which seriously affects the overall structure and use functions of the integrated multi-story houses.
